
Bala Ganesh
Senior Vice President and Chief Technology Officer
Digital transformation, AI, Cybersecurity, Product Development
Dr. Bala Ganesh assumed the role of Frontdoor’s senior vice president and chief technology officer in July 2025. He previously served as a Frontdoor, Inc. board director from July 2023 to June 2025.
In his role as chief technology officer, Ganesh is responsible for overseeing all technical aspects of Frontdoor’s brands, including strategy, development, and implementation of technology. His key responsibilities include providing strategic direction and oversight for the development and implementation of scalable, cost-effective solutions in line with organizational objectives and company strategy, managing the technology team, cybersecurity and data privacy.
Ganesh brings a wealth of experience in digital transformation, cybersecurity and product development. He previously served as the Chief Technology Officer of OnTrac Logistics, a subsidiary of OnTrac Final Mile, a logistics company providing e-commerce delivery services. Prior to OnTrac, from August 2022 to August 2023, Ganesh was a Partner at AKF Consulting LLC, which provides technology consulting, technical due diligence and interim technology leadership services. Previously, Ganesh served at United Parcel Service for over 10 years in a variety of roles. Among the highlights, as Vice President of Engineering, he managed UPS’s global technology innovation strategy. While in this role, he was recognized by Business Insider as one of the 100 people transforming business. As the Vice President of Advanced Technology, Ganesh led UPS’s technology strategy for aerial drones, robotics, sensors, artificial intelligence, and autonomous vehicles. As the Vice President of Advanced Analytics and Revenue Management, he led a team of data scientists and marketers to implement machine learning prediction models for pricing and other functions.
Ganesh holds a PhD in aerospace engineering with a minor in mathematics, and an MBA and a MS in aerospace engineering from the Georgia Institute of Technology. He also holds a Bachelor of Arts from the Indian National Defence Academy. Upon graduation from the NDA, Ganesh served for six years as a fighter pilot in the Indian Air Force.
